Abstract

The present invention provides a kind of network equipment connection system and method, and network equipment connection system includes:The instruction of first control module response one, control handheld apparatus transfer the device name of the network equipment in address state table, and device name is shown separately on a display interface according to first network equipment and second network equipment;First control module response user pulls the instruction at device name to the device name of a first network equipment of one second network equipment on display interface, control handheld apparatus to send solicited message to first network equipment, include network address and device name corresponding to second network equipment in the solicited message;And second control module respond the solicited message, control the first network equipment pass through the network address connection corresponding to second network equipment.The network equipment connection system and method for the present invention, user can be helped quickly to distinguish in the current position of second network equipment and quick connection second network equipment to first network equipment.

Background technology
Under prior art, each web camera is generally set with a unique network address, and user generally can profit The position where different web cameras is distinguished with network address and passes through multiple web cameras of close positions Network address is connected on a network monitoring device, with this realize using the network monitoring device to multiple networks in connection The video data of video camera carries out authority managing and controlling.But for large-scale monitoring system, the network shooting that is set in each region Machine quantity is relatively more, and it is just more unrealistic to distinguish the position where web camera using the network address of web camera. In this way, the position of web camera can not by network address to distinguish when, user is also difficult to which network shooting determined The position of machine is more close and multiple web cameras of close positions are connected into a network monitoring by network address set It is standby upper.

Embodiment
Fig. 1 show a kind of running environment schematic diagram of network equipment connection system 100.The network equipment connects system 100 are applied to by a handheld apparatus 2, multiple first network equipment 1(One illustration is only shown in Fig. 1)And multiple second The network equipment 3(One illustration is only shown in Fig. 1)In the hardware environment of composition.Each first network equipment 1 and each Individual second network equipment 3 corresponding a unique identification information, unique network address and unique device name.The identification information For the physical address of the network equipment 3 of first network equipment 1 or second.The first network equipment 1 is used for the connected to it Data on two network equipments 3 have management and control authority.In present embodiment, the handheld apparatus 2 is mobile phone, and the first network is set Standby 1 is network monitoring device, and second network equipment 3 is web camera.The handheld apparatus 2 is stored with an address state table 22(As shown in Figure 3), the network address and device name of the network equipment are stored with the address state table 22.
Network equipment connection system 100 includes several modules.Several modules include the first control module 101st, the second control module 102 and the 3rd control module 103.
First control module 101 is used to respond an instruction, and control handheld apparatus 2 is transferred network in address state table and set Standby corresponding device name, and the device name is shown separately in a display by the network equipment 3 of first network equipment 1 and second Interface 21(As shown in Figure 2)On.In present embodiment, the device name of the first network equipment 1 is shown in display interface 21 Left side, the device name of second network equipment 3 are shown in the right side of display interface 21, in other embodiment, first net The device name of network equipment 1 can be also shown in above display interface 21, and the device name of second network equipment 3 is shown in aobvious Show below interface 21.First control module 101, which is additionally operable to respond user, pulls one second network on display interface 21 and sets Instruction at standby 3 device name to the device name of a first network equipment 1, control handheld apparatus 2 send solicited message To first network equipment 1, network address and device name corresponding to second network equipment 3 are included in the solicited message.This Two control modules 102 are used to respond the solicited message, control the first network equipment 1 to pass through the corresponding to network address connection Two network equipments 3.Second control module 102 is additionally operable to after first network equipment 1 connects second network equipment 3, control First network equipment 1 sends a device name inquiry message to second network equipment 3.3rd control module 103 is used to ring Should device name inquiry message, second network equipment 3 of control replys the device name of itself to first network equipment 1.This Two control modules 102 are additionally operable to the device name for second network equipment 3 that response receives, by setting for second network equipment 3 Standby title is shown in the linkage interface 11 of first network equipment 1(As shown in Figure 4)On, with this so that user clearly current management and control It is the video data of which web camera.In present embodiment, first control module 101 is run on handheld apparatus 2, Second control module 102 is run in first network equipment 1, and the 3rd control module 103 runs on second network equipment 3 On.In other embodiment, first control module 101, the second control module 102 and the 3rd control module 103 also can bases The setting of user is run in different equipment.
Further, several modules also include the first detecting module 104.First detecting module 104 is used to respond The device name for second network equipment 3 that second network equipment 3 received is replied, detects second network equipment 3 received Device name it is whether consistent with the device name of second network equipment 3 in the solicited message that handheld apparatus 2 is sent.This Two control modules 102 are additionally operable to the request sent in the device name of second network equipment 3 received with handheld apparatus 2 When the device name of second network equipment 3 is inconsistent in information, control first network equipment 1 sends the second network received and set Standby 3 device name is to handheld apparatus 2.First control module 101 is additionally operable to the first network equipment 1 that response receives and sent out The device name for second network equipment 3 sent, control handheld apparatus 2 change second network equipment 3 in address state table Device name be second network equipment 3 received device name, consequently facilitating user next time in use, the address state The device name of second network equipment 3 in table 22 is all the title of latest update.In present embodiment, first detecting module 104 run in first network equipment 1.
Further, several modules also include identification module 105, the second detecting module 106 and acquisition module 107. First control module 101 is additionally operable to the instruction of response one, and control handheld apparatus 2 shoots first network equipment 1 and second respectively The identification information of the network equipment 3.The identification module 105 be used to identifying first network equipment 1 taken by handheld apparatus 2 and The identification information of second network equipment 3.First control module 101 is additionally operable to control the handheld apparatus 2 to pass through wireless network Broadcast one has the search information of identification information.Second detecting module 106 is set for whether detecting to receive first network Standby 1 or second the network equipment 3 be directed to the echo message of the search information-reply, the echo message includes the net of the network equipment Network address.The acquisition module 107 is used for when receiving echo message, obtains the first network equipment included by the echo message 1 or second network address corresponding to the network equipment 3.First control module 101 is additionally operable to control handheld apparatus 2 to receive use The device name that family inputs for the network equipment corresponding to the network address, record the device name corresponding to heterogeneous networks equipment In an address state table 22, and control handheld apparatus 2 transmits the device name of the input to network by wireless network The network equipment 3 of first network equipment 1 or second corresponding to location.Second control module 102 is additionally operable to control first net Network equipment 1 records the device name that the handheld apparatus 2 transmission comes.3rd control module 103 is additionally operable to control the second network Equipment 3 records the device name that the handheld apparatus 2 transmission comes.In present embodiment, the identification module 105, second detecting Module 106 and the acquisition module 107 are run on handheld apparatus 2.
